- 博客(5)
- 资源 (4)
- 收藏
- 关注
原创 mm_user mm_count
对内存描述符mm_struct中的mm_user和mm_count的理解:(1) mm_user指的就是所有共享此mm_struct描述的进程地址空间的线程数量,即:一个(进程中)线程组中的线程个数。当本进程中的线程退出时,mm_user减1,但只有当所有共享此进程空间的线程退出时,会对mm_count减1,否则不减。(2)mm_count指的就是对mm_struct本身此结构体的引用次数
2013-03-21 21:48:47 2446
转载 container_of(ptr, type, member)
container_of(ptr, type, member)的功能:指针ptr指向type类型结构体中的成员member;通过指针ptr,返回type类型结构体的起始地址。container_of(ptr, type, member)定义:#define container_of(ptr, type, member) ({ \ const
2013-03-18 22:09:36 883
转载 C语言中的typeof关键字
http://module77.is-programmer.com/posts/22102.htmltypeof关键字是C语言中的一个新扩展。typeof的参数可以是两种形式:表达式或类型。下面是使用表达式的的例子: typeof(x[0](1)这里假设x是一个函数指针数组,这样就可以得到这个函数返回值的类型了。如果将typeof用于表达式,则该表达式不会
2013-03-18 21:59:53 831
原创 *** glibc detected *** ./Simple_Sound_Recording: free(): corrupted unsorted chunks: 0x0001c8a0 ***
引起*** glibc detected *** ./Simple_Sound_Recording: free(): corrupted unsorted chunks: 0x0001c8a0 ***原因有:1. 传入free指针有问题。2. 指针没问题,但别的地方写越界,破坏了cookie信息。
2013-03-18 14:30:45 12955
转载 Introduction to Sound Programming with ALSA
http://www.linuxjournal.com/article/6735Make maximum use of all the functionality in the new 2.6 kernel sound architecture using a simple API.ALSA stands for the Advanced Linux Sound Arc
2013-03-15 11:25:56 1333
初学者PPT及试题
2011-12-22
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人